Ordinals
beta
Address bc1qckl3z2tqfxzgjkvjm9r6aza3k5uqh6xswp787m
sat balance
7690616
outputs
b70e0bc3238e9748dc09eb41ac108468c144b1603bb27ad0066acc2cf26cb949:1